Harleston 3 Broxbourne 2

HARLESTON entertained Broxbourne for their first home league game. Harleston started the stronger of the two sides playing some nice hockey, preventing Broxbourne from entering their 25 for 10 minutes.

Harleston deservedly took the lead through Andy Hipwell after he latched onto a through ball before audaciously lobbing the keeper on his reverse stick.

Harleston soon found themselves 2 goals up again Andy Hipwell scoring from a penalty corner. Harleston took their foot off the pedal which allowed Broxbourne to get back into the game with Iain Marting having to make a diving save to preserve Harleston's clean sheet at half time.

Harleston again struggled to get going in the second half which allowed Broxbourne to come at them, Harleston conceaded a penalty stroke as Iain Martin made a diving safe with his back stick which Broxbourne slotted home. This was the wake up call that Harleston needed as they again extended their lead to 2 goals as Chris Barber rounded the keeper twice before crossing the ball for Neil Toulson to tap home at the back post.

Harleston were then awarded a penalty stroke as Chris Barber was flattened by the Broxbourne but Harleston weren't able to convert which set up a tense last 15 minutes. Harleston struggling to string passes together conceded again from a well worked short corner but were able to cling on to their lead to seal another three points.
